hu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]PyTorch在Linux环境下的详细设置指南|linux运行pytorch,PyTorch Linux环境设置

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文详细介绍如何在Linux操作系统中配置PyTorch环境,涵盖安装CUDA、cuDNN等依赖库,以及PyTorch的安装和验证过程,助力用户在Linux环境下顺利运行PyTorch。

本文目录导读:

  1. 系统要求
  2. 安装CUDA
  3. 安装PyTorch
  4. 配置Python环境
  5. 使用PyTorch进行开发
  6. 常见问题及解决方案

在深度学习领域,PyTorch是个非常受欢迎的框架,它以其灵活性和易用性著称,对于Linux用户来说,正确设置PyTorch环境是进行深度学习开发的第一步,本文将详细介绍如何在Linux环境下安装和配置PyTorch,帮助您顺利开始深度学习之旅。

系统要求

在进行PyTorch的安装之前,首先需要确保您的Linux系统满足以下基本要求:

1、操作系统:建议使用Ubuntu 18.04更高版本。

2、Python版本:Python 3.6及以上版本。

3、GCC版本:GCC 5.4及以上版本。

安装CUDA

PyTorch可以利用NVIDIA的CUDA进行GPU加速,如果您打算使用GPU进行训练,需要先安装CUDA。

1、访问NVIDIA官方网站,下载并安装适用于您系统的CUDA Toolkit。

2、安装完成后,编辑~/.bashrc文件,添加以下环境变量:

export PATH=/usr/local/cuda-xx.x/bin:$PATH
export LD_LIBRARY_PATH=/usr/local/cuda-xx.x/lib64:$LD_LIBRARY_PATH

其中xx.x是您安装的CUDA版本。

3、重新加载~/.bashrc文件:

source ~/.bashrc

4、验证CUDA安装是否成功:

nvcc --version

安装PyTorch

1、访问PyTorch官方网站,选择适合您系统的安装命令,以下是一个示例命令:

pip install torch torchvision torchaudio -f https://download.pytorch.org/whl/torch_stable.html

如果您需要为特定版本的CUDA安装PyTorch,可以在命令中指定CUDA版本。

2、如果您使用的是Anaconda环境,可以使用conda命令进行安装:

conda install pytorch torchvision torchaudio cudatoolkit=xx.x -c pytorch

其中xx.x是您安装的CUDA版本。

3、安装完成后,验证PyTorch是否安装成功:

python -c "import torch; print(torch.__version__)"

配置Python环境

1、创建一个新的Python虚拟环境:

python -m venv myenv

2、激活虚拟环境:

source myenv/bin/activate

3、在虚拟环境中安装所需的Python库,如NumPy、Pandas等。

使用PyTorch进行开发

1、创建一个新的Python文件,编写您的深度学习代码。

2、使用PyTorch提供的API进行模型构建、训练和测试。

3、如果需要使用GPU,确保在代码中设置:

device = torch.device("cuda" if torch.cuda.is_available() else "cpu")
model = YourModel().to(device)

4、利用PyTorch提供的工具进行模型训练和评估。

常见问题及解决方案

1、问题:安装PyTorch时出现编译错误。

解决方案:确保您的系统已安装了所有必要的依赖项,如GCC、Python等。

2、问题:无法找到CUDA。

解决方案:确认CUDA是否正确安装,并检查环境变量设置。

3、问题:PyTorch运行缓慢。

解决方案:检查GPU是否正常工作,以及是否正确设置了CUDA环境。

4、问题:模型训练时内存不足。

解决方案:尝试减少批量大小或使用更小的模型。

在Linux环境下设置PyTorch虽然可能遇到一些挑战,但通过遵循上述步骤,您应该能够成功安装和配置PyTorch,掌握这些基本技能后,您就可以开始探索深度学习的无限可能了。

关键词:PyTorch, Linux, 环境设置, CUDA, GPU加速, Python环境, 虚拟环境, 深度学习, 编译错误, 环境变量, 运行缓慢, 内存不足, 模型训练, 模型评估, 依赖项, 安装指南, 开发环境, 深度学习框架, 安装命令, 虚拟机, CUDA Toolkit, Python库, NumPy, Pandas, GPU驱动, 安装步骤, 验证安装, Python版本, GCC版本, 操作系统, 系统要求, CUDA版本, Anaconda环境, Python虚拟环境, 模型构建, 模型测试, 模型优化, 模型部署, 深度学习开发, 深度学习应用, 深度学习研究, 深度学习教程, 深度学习实践, 深度学习工具, 深度学习资源, 深度学习社区, 深度学习论文, 深度学习算法, 深度学习框架对比, 深度学习应用场景, 深度学习发展趋势, 深度学习未来展望, 深度学习行业应用, 深度学习技术交流, 深度学习研究进展, 深度学习最新动态, 深度学习学习资源, 深度学习教程分享, 深度学习案例分析, 深度学习解决方案, 深度学习技术前沿, 深度学习应用案例, 深度学习技术趋势, 深度学习技术挑战, 深度学习技术突破, 深度学习技术演进, 深度学习技术创新, 深度学习技术进展, 深度学习技术革新, 深度学习技术展望, 深度学习技术发展, 深度学习技术展望, 深度学习技术前沿, 深度学习技术趋势, 深度学习技术动态, 深度学习技术进展

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

PyTorch Linux环境设置:linux配置pytorch

原文链接:,转发请注明来源!